I just found out today that Sirius XM has acquired Pandora. If you are currently NOT a Sirius XM subscriber but have a SiriusXM radio, and are currently a Pandora subscriber here is a special offer to get vehicle XM for $5/mo. There does not appear to be a time limit to the subscription. This offer ends 2/19. https://www.siriusxm.com/servlet/Sat...FP-Pandora_B1A The offer for XM streaming isn't as good.
What I think you could do to take advantage of this, if you are inclined to add SiriusXM to your Spyder, but don't have a radio, is go buy one. The XM receiver is an OEM accessory for the RT or you can use a separate XM receiver and connect it via the Aux input. Subscribe to Pandora first, then subscribe for the special offer. I don't know, and didn't see, what happens if you get the SiriusXM subscription started and then drop Pandora.
Who knows, this whole Pandora/XM thing may morph into one service in time. But if you want XM on your Spyder it might just be worth $5/mo for awhile to see how it works out.

Pandora is one of several internet music streaming services. A couple of others are Spotify and iHeartRadio. You need a streaming box like Roku or Amazon Stick or a smart TV, or a computer. Pandora ad-free subscriptions start at $6/mo. SiriusXM subscriptions start at $14.99/mo.
If you have a smartphone with data service you can stream Pandora, or any other type of streaming download, and feed it into your bike audio. Better than SiriusXM? Probably not. Sirius XM bought Pandora for the marketing access. Sirius has about 35 million subscribers and Pandora about 75 million.
